Iran-Iraq relations. Iranian President Masoud Pezeshkian arrived in Iraq on Wednesday for a two-day visit, his first trip abroad since taking office in July. He held talks with Iraqi Prime Minister Mohammed Shia al-Sudani and signed more than a dozen cooperation agreements with the Iraqi leader. He also met with the leaders of a number […]
